Role Summary and Impact As Programmatic Account Director for the Government New Media Unit (NMU), you will own the rapid, data led delivery of always on, tactical and reactive biddable media activity across search and social for central government. Operating within an agile, test and learn delivery model, this role prioritises speed, accountability and continuous optimisation, while ensuring all government governance, compliance and assurance requirements are met. This role sits within a new, fully integrated, end to end client marketing team and acts as a test bed for the Government’s ambitious media and marketing transformation programme. The successful candidate will help define and embed a new operating model for how government delivers responsive, high impact paid media. Operating Model & Ways of Working The NMU is designed to deliver a highly agile and responsive service, operating across three defined speeds of delivery: * Always‑on activity Continuous delivery, optimisation and performance management * Tactical activity End‑to‑end delivery (brief, creative, booking, live) within approximately two weeks * Reactive activity 24‑hour turnaround, from brief to creative development and live execution, responding to policy updates, announcements or external events The Programmatic Director will play a role alongside the VP and other digital leads on the account in enabling, governing and scaling this model within WPP Media and WPP 650.
